The Royal Oak in Glossop (on the A57 at the western end of the Snake Pass) is a lovely little pub which offers excellent Asian food, friendliness and comfortable surroundings. Definitely worth a visit if you're in the area.

Best Thai food outside of Thailand! Welcoming, friendly pub with a cosy open fire, pool table and seriously amazing food, cooked to order at a great price. It's dog friendly and perfect for hikers and cyclists coming down from the Peaks (or those coming to meet them - there's parking!). Nice beer gardens at front and back, and a good selection of beers. I can't recommend this place highly enough.
